5. ....I have learned to make direct eye contact with drivers to make sure they see me - especially those on cell phones.
I am probably a fool and this is dumb, but I stopped worrying about eye-contact years ago, when drivers would look me in the eye, and pull out. I don't know if they couldn't judge my speed, or if they that that, having eye contact meant that they could pull out with impunity or what. In any case, I stopped going for eye contact, and started watching their front wheels. You can judge what they are doing by how their tires are rotating. That has been a better judge for me than eye contact. Plus, I suspect it makes the driver more nervous about whether you are going to stop or not, and he stops. In any case, my close calls became much fewer and further between.
